Got a new tank for my `82 850GL. Problem is the old lines were badly damaged so I can't figure out were the new gas lines should be connected.

Petcock has 2 valves for gas lines and the the fuel Gauge/Drain has 1 valve. Problem is I only have 2 visible gas lines both running to the carbs: 1 to the front and 1 to the rear of the carbs (rear has some sort of fuel filter nipple).

So I assume one of these has to be a breather tube but which one. I've checked Babbitts and Bike Bandit but they were no help. Does anyone know which gas lines need to be connected were?
 
The bigger hose is the fuel supply to the carbs, it goes onto a "T" between two carbs, probably the center two. This would be the one that had the filter on it. Filter is not necessary if the tank is clean inside, if you do use one get one made for motorcycles, the automotive ones won't flow enough fuel without a fuel pump.

The smaller hose is vacuum from the carb to the petcock, it turns the fuel on only when the engine is running. The lower end will go onto a barb on the side of one of the carbs, not sure which one on your model.

The drain from the sending unit just goes down under the bike someplace safe in case fuel leaks out, which shouldn't happen. If fuel leaks out of this hose, you will need to fix the leaky sender.
